Which Louisiana laws govern a loan in Creola
These are Louisiana's sourced lending facts as they reach Creola's 257 residents; the state has no city-level rate rule.
| Rule | Detail | Source |
|---|---|---|
| State lending regulator | Louisiana Office of Financial Institutions (OFI), Non-Depository Division Source says: "OFI is responsible for the supervision of various entities which provide financial services to the citizens of the State of Louisiana." | Louisiana Office of Financial Institutions as of 2026-09-16 |
| Payday lending status | Legal and licensed — deferred presentment and small loans ($350 or less, 60 days or less) under OFI-issued licenses Source says: "Persons who make loans of $350 or less for a term of 60 days or less." | Louisiana Office of Financial Institutions as of 2026-09-16 |
| Small-loan / installment lender licensing | Consumer loan license required from OFI before making consumer loans Source says: "Persons who wish to engage in the business of making consumer loans must hold a consumer loan license issued by this Office" | Louisiana Office of Financial Institutions as of 2026-09-16 |

A practical checklist for Creola borrowers
A sensible order of operations for a loan in Creola, home to about 257 people:
- Check all three credit reports for mistakes, because an error you fix now is a lower rate later.
- Test your amount and term in the personal loan calculator first.
- Pre-qualify with three or more lenders, then compare the APR rather than the interest rate.
- Check the Louisiana regulator's records to confirm the lender is licensed here.
- If debt is already a struggle, talk to a nonprofit credit counsellor before borrowing more.
- Look for an origination fee or prepayment penalty in the written disclosure.
- Make sure the new payment leaves room in a budget you already keep.
